When Zayn Malik announced that he was leaving One Direction, fans young and old around the world were distraught. Some famous kids who may be shedding a tear or two are Jamie Oliver's children, with the chef revealing that his brood are big fans.

The TV personality, who is currently in Australia with work, threatened that he might have to return to the UK to console his children, who are aged between four and 13.

"I'm going to have to go home, my kids are going to be in bits!" said Jamie, speaking to Dan and Maz on 2DayFM. "They've got life sized cardboard cut outs of them."

While the response to Zayn's announcement has been mixed, one star who applauded the dark-haired heart-throb was Amanda Holden.

Speaking on This Morning, Amanda said: "I know so many people are devastated, but I actually think it's a massively brave decision, really courageous and the right decision. He's made money, he's sensible enough at 22 to get out before he burns… and I just applaud him. And for the 1D fans, if you love somebody you let them go."

Soon after the unexpected news was published online, Zayn's name immediately trended on Twitter, with his legions of fans expressing their shock.

According to data analysts TheySay, Zayn could possibly claim to have broken the internet. A whopping 3.3 million tweets were posted on the micro-blogging site about the former One Direction band member, with 69 per cent of fans supporting his decision to quit.

Zayn Malik said that he was leaving the band to be "a normal 22-year-old" with a private life

"My life with One Direction has been more than I could ever have imagined," wrote Zayn in his statement. "But, after five years, I feel like it is now the right time for me to leave the band.

"I'd like to apologise to the fans if I've let anyone down, but I have to do what feels right in my heart. I am leaving because I want to be a normal 22-year-old who is able to relax and have some private time out of the spotlight.

"I know I have four friends for life in Louis, Liam, Harry and Niall. I know they will continue to be the best band in the world."
